Star Plus is the numero uno in cable tv entertainment in India today. Its shows are always tops in TRP ratings (television ratings). The primary reason for this is not superb programs, quality shows or even expensive soaps. The secret lies in understanding the peoples pulse and responding quickly to it.
The popularity of this channel rose with the Balaji Telefilms army Kyonki Saas Bhi Kabhi Bahu Thi, Kahani Ghar Ghar Ki, Kasauti Zindagi Ki.........Kkusum , Kahin Kisi Roz, Kahin to Hoga. They had the people hooked with these typical soaps with almost similar stories. Consider this:

Kaun Banega Crorepati with Big B was also a gaming milestone in Indian TV industry and all other channel clones failed miserably in comparison. Now Khul Ja Sim Sim, Jaadu offer a much needed breather from the soaps.
Chupa Rustam with the witty Gurpal Singh was the first Indian adaptation of Candid Camera. Again all clones on other channels have failed.
